Bus knocks down students on study tour

SHILLONG: As many as 22 college students from Kolkata were injured after a tourist bus knocked them down at Wahrymben Bridge on the way to Mawlynnong in East Khasi Hills.

Police said that the incident occured on Saturday morning at around 9.30 when the bus (AS-01DD-4133) driven by one Khaibar Ali hit the students of Surendra Nath College, Kolkata, who were on Study Tour to Meghalaya at Wahrymben Bridge on the way to Mawlynnong (EKH).

The bus fled the scene after the incident.

Injured victims were removed to Civil Hospital Shillong. Seven of the students had to remain admitted for further treatment.
